How to Check Your Loan Against Mutual Funds Eligibility Online
What is LAMF Eligibility?
LAMF eligibility refers to whether you qualify for a Loan Against Mutual Funds based on your investment portfolio, KYC status, and lender-specific criteria. Since LAMF is a secured loan, eligibility depends largely on the value and type of mutual funds you hold.
Key Factors That Determine Eligibility
The primary factor is your mutual fund portfolio. Lenders evaluate the type of funds (equity or debt), their market value, and whether they are eligible for pledging. Your loan-to-value (LTV) ratio is calculated based on these factors.
Other factors include KYC compliance, PAN and Aadhaar verification, and sometimes your credit profile.
Steps to Check LAMF Eligibility Online
The process is simple and usually takes just a few minutes:
- Log in to the lender’s platform or app
- Link your mutual fund portfolio using PAN
- View eligible schemes and available loan amount
- Complete KYC verification if required
Many platforms provide instant eligibility results without impacting your credit score.
Instant Eligibility Tools
Digital lenders offer eligibility calculators and dashboards where you can see your approved credit limit based on your holdings. This makes the process quick and transparent.
What Happens After Eligibility Check?
Once eligible, you can proceed with lien marking and loan activation. Funds are often disbursed quickly after completion of these steps.
Common Reasons for Ineligibility
You may not qualify if:
- Your funds are ineligible (e.g., lock-in or restricted schemes)
- Your portfolio value is too low
- KYC is incomplete
Tips to Improve Eligibility
Maintain a diversified portfolio, ensure KYC compliance, and hold eligible mutual fund schemes. Adding more units can also increase your borrowing limit.
